This commit is contained in:
Ian Philips 2022-07-04 07:43:00 -06:00
parent e46d52954a
commit cce8e9a0c5
2 changed files with 13 additions and 8 deletions

View File

@ -12,16 +12,16 @@ export function FilterSelectUsers(props: {
setSelectedUsers: (users: User[]) => void setSelectedUsers: (users: User[]) => void
selectedUsers: User[] selectedUsers: User[]
ignoreUserIds: string[] ignoreUserIds: string[]
showLabel?: boolean showSelectedUsersTitle?: boolean
memberListClassName?: string selectedUsersClassName?: string
maxUsers?: number maxUsers?: number
}) { }) {
const { const {
ignoreUserIds, ignoreUserIds,
selectedUsers, selectedUsers,
setSelectedUsers, setSelectedUsers,
showLabel, showSelectedUsersTitle,
memberListClassName, selectedUsersClassName,
maxUsers, maxUsers,
} = props } = props
const users = useUsers() const users = useUsers()
@ -117,9 +117,14 @@ export function FilterSelectUsers(props: {
)} )}
{selectedUsers.length > 0 && ( {selectedUsers.length > 0 && (
<> <>
<div className={'mb-2'}>{showLabel && 'Added members:'}</div> <div className={'mb-2'}>
{showSelectedUsersTitle && 'Added members:'}
</div>
<Row <Row
className={clsx('mt-0 grid grid-cols-6 gap-2', memberListClassName)} className={clsx(
'mt-0 grid grid-cols-6 gap-2',
selectedUsersClassName
)}
> >
{selectedUsers.map((user: User) => ( {selectedUsers.map((user: User) => (
<div <div

View File

@ -87,8 +87,8 @@ function ReferralsDialog(props: {
setSelectedUsers={setReferredBy} setSelectedUsers={setReferredBy}
selectedUsers={referredBy} selectedUsers={referredBy}
ignoreUserIds={[currentUser.id]} ignoreUserIds={[currentUser.id]}
showLabel={false} showSelectedUsersTitle={false}
memberListClassName={'grid-cols-2 '} selectedUsersClassName={'grid-cols-2 '}
maxUsers={1} maxUsers={1}
/> />
<Row className={'mt-0 justify-end'}> <Row className={'mt-0 justify-end'}>